#98bf35 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#98bf35 is composed of 59.6% red, 74.9%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.3%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 77 degrees, a saturation of 56.6% and a lightness of 47.8%. #98bf35 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ff6a with #317f00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

Shades and Tints of #98bf35

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050702 is the darkest color, while #fbfdf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#98bf35

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b7d77 is the less saturated color, while #acee06 is the most saturated one.
